How it works

Three steps. Then you forget it exists.

No dashboards to babysit, no tasks to complete. Set it once and let the terminal you already stare at all day do the work.

01

Install Patito

One-line install. Works with Claude Code, Codex, OpenCode, and agy.

02

Your CLI shows ads while you wait

Relevant text ads appear in the status space while the model thinks. You keep coding.

03

Earn. Withdraw at $10.

You earn 90% of revenue generated. Request a withdrawal once you hit the threshold.

Common questions

Does Patito slow down my workflow?

No. Ads only appear in the idle status bar while the model is processing. They never interrupt a prompt, response, or any active command.

What AI tools are supported?

Claude Code, Codex, OpenCode, and agy. More integrations are planned.

How much can I earn?

It depends on how much you use your AI tools. Heavy users report enough to offset their monthly subscription costs.

Is my usage data shared with advertisers?

No identifiable data is ever shared. Advertisers see aggregate impression counts only.
